Output d5ec1dd8d144ad8d9fc618bd4be84ea787f519070954c94cefb81d381ff30166:3

value
351730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2635a440d2f59aa582012f1ea0280379d855f1c OP_EQUAL
address
3KQr2u56L7krBBtwBUuD8cAEyjguk7dEWD
transaction
d5ec1dd8d144ad8d9fc618bd4be84ea787f519070954c94cefb81d381ff30166
confirmations
184800
spent
true